| // A reference is a canonical assembled DNA sequence, intended to act as a |
| // reference coordinate space for other genomic annotations. A single reference |
| // might represent the human chromosome 1 or mitochandrial DNA, for instance. A |
| // reference belongs to one or more reference sets. |
| // |
| // For more genomics resource definitions, see [Fundamentals of Google |
| // Genomics](https://cloud.google.com/genomics/fundamentals-of-google-genomics) |
| type Reference struct { |
| state protoimpl.MessageState |
| sizeCache protoimpl.SizeCache |
| unknownFields protoimpl.UnknownFields |
| |
| // The server-generated reference ID, unique across all references. |
| Id string `protobuf:"bytes,1,opt,name=id,proto3" json:"id,omitempty"` |
| // The length of this reference's sequence. |
| Length int64 `protobuf:"varint,2,opt,name=length,proto3" json:"length,omitempty"` |
| // MD5 of the upper-case sequence excluding all whitespace characters (this |
| // is equivalent to SQ:M5 in SAM). This value is represented in lower case |
| // hexadecimal format. |
| Md5Checksum string `protobuf:"bytes,3,opt,name=md5checksum,proto3" json:"md5checksum,omitempty"` |
| // The name of this reference, for example `22`. |
| Name string `protobuf:"bytes,4,opt,name=name,proto3" json:"name,omitempty"` |
| // The URI from which the sequence was obtained. Typically specifies a FASTA |
| // format file. |
| SourceUri string `protobuf:"bytes,5,opt,name=source_uri,json=sourceUri,proto3" json:"source_uri,omitempty"` |
| // All known corresponding accession IDs in INSDC (GenBank/ENA/DDBJ) ideally |
| // with a version number, for example `GCF_000001405.26`. |
| SourceAccessions []string `protobuf:"bytes,6,rep,name=source_accessions,json=sourceAccessions,proto3" json:"source_accessions,omitempty"` |
| // ID from http://www.ncbi.nlm.nih.gov/taxonomy. For example, 9606 for human. |
| NcbiTaxonId int32 `protobuf:"varint,7,opt,name=ncbi_taxon_id,json=ncbiTaxonId,proto3" json:"ncbi_taxon_id,omitempty"` |
| } |

| // A reference set is a set of references which typically comprise a reference |
| // assembly for a species, such as `GRCh38` which is representative |
| // of the human genome. A reference set defines a common coordinate space for |
| // comparing reference-aligned experimental data. A reference set contains 1 or |
| // more references. |
| // |
| // For more genomics resource definitions, see [Fundamentals of Google |
| // Genomics](https://cloud.google.com/genomics/fundamentals-of-google-genomics) |
| type ReferenceSet struct { |
| state protoimpl.MessageState |
| sizeCache protoimpl.SizeCache |
| unknownFields protoimpl.UnknownFields |
| |
| // The server-generated reference set ID, unique across all reference sets. |
| Id string `protobuf:"bytes,1,opt,name=id,proto3" json:"id,omitempty"` |
| // The IDs of the reference objects that are part of this set. |
| // `Reference.md5checksum` must be unique within this set. |
| ReferenceIds []string `protobuf:"bytes,2,rep,name=reference_ids,json=referenceIds,proto3" json:"reference_ids,omitempty"` |
| // Order-independent MD5 checksum which identifies this reference set. The |
| // checksum is computed by sorting all lower case hexidecimal string |
| // `reference.md5checksum` (for all reference in this set) in |
| // ascending lexicographic order, concatenating, and taking the MD5 of that |
| // value. The resulting value is represented in lower case hexadecimal format. |
| Md5Checksum string `protobuf:"bytes,3,opt,name=md5checksum,proto3" json:"md5checksum,omitempty"` |
| // ID from http://www.ncbi.nlm.nih.gov/taxonomy (for example, 9606 for human) |
| // indicating the species which this reference set is intended to model. Note |
| // that contained references may specify a different `ncbiTaxonId`, as |
| // assemblies may contain reference sequences which do not belong to the |
| // modeled species, for example EBV in a human reference genome. |
| NcbiTaxonId int32 `protobuf:"varint,4,opt,name=ncbi_taxon_id,json=ncbiTaxonId,proto3" json:"ncbi_taxon_id,omitempty"` |
| // Free text description of this reference set. |
| Description string `protobuf:"bytes,5,opt,name=description,proto3" json:"description,omitempty"` |
| // Public id of this reference set, such as `GRCh37`. |
| AssemblyId string `protobuf:"bytes,6,opt,name=assembly_id,json=assemblyId,proto3" json:"assembly_id,omitempty"` |
| // The URI from which the references were obtained. |
| SourceUri string `protobuf:"bytes,7,opt,name=source_uri,json=sourceUri,proto3" json:"source_uri,omitempty"` |
| // All known corresponding accession IDs in INSDC (GenBank/ENA/DDBJ) ideally |
| // with a version number, for example `NC_000001.11`. |
| SourceAccessions []string `protobuf:"bytes,8,rep,name=source_accessions,json=sourceAccessions,proto3" json:"source_accessions,omitempty"` |
| } |
